Geotechnical designers analyze the types and geological structures of dirts at building and construction sites and ensure that big structures such as high buildings, dams, roads, or new municipalities are designed to match the soil problems or toughness of the rock - Specialized Geotechnical Engineering Solutions. They guarantee the company and secure building of the structures in the most economical way


They carry out academic and applied studies of groundwater circulation and contamination, and they create requirements for website option, therapy and building and construction. They also intend, develop, coordinate and conduct academic and experimental research studies in reference mining exploration, analysis and feasibility studies with respect to the mining industry. They conduct surveys and researches of ore deposits, ore reserve computations and mine design.


Most of what geotechnical engineers do is concealed below the ground surface area, yet it is an extremely essential technique with a substantial extent, as all building and constructions need to hinge on or in the ground. Soil is an intricate product which is very variable in beginning, grain size, cementation, strength and behavior.

Geotechnical designers utilize essential concepts of soil technicians to investigate subsurface problems. This enables them to review and design activities such as the stability of natural slopes and manufactured soil down payments, shallow and deep structures, dams, preserving web wall surfaces, passages and numerous other jobs straight communicating with subsoil and water. Specialized Geotechnical Engineering Solutions. Any kind of geotechnical design project is various; without a doubt the dirt conditions on a website are likely different from any other site


The most usual technique for soft soil conditions in the Netherlands is a Cone Infiltration Test (CPT), which is utilized to figure out the geotechnical design buildings. This examination technique is executed in situ and contains pressing an instrumented downfacing cone with sensing units right into the ground at a controlled rate.


This information is made use of by geotechnical engineers to identify the dirt kind and the soil homes. For complicated projects additional boreholes are made to accumulate examples in the area which can be evaluated busy. For harder subsoils, boreholes with Basic Penetration Examinations (SPT) are a way of exploring the dirt.


The number of blows to get to a penetration of index 1 foot (30 centimeters) in the soil is gauged. The SPT blow matter offers a sign of the soil resistance and can be made use of to obtain the stamina and stiffness specifications of the dirt.
